Experience Austria on the Carinthian Lakes Cycling Tour
Witness the sun, mountains, water, and southern lifestyle of Austria’s Carinthia Region on the Carinthian Lakes Bike Tour! As you make your way through the romantic valleys, sparkling lakes, majestic mountains, and picturesque landscapes that this region has to offer, the traditional villages and charming resort towns along the route will beckon you to take a break from cycling to absorb the rich history and culture of Austria.
If you’ve been searching for an adventure that blends European culture with breathtaking scenery and a good level of exercise, then the Carinthian Lakes Bike Tour will be the perfect tour for you!
After arriving in Villach, you will be able to explore the area and utilize the restorative powers of the thermal springs, before settling in for the evening ahead of the next day’s cycling adventure.
Today will begin by cycling alongside the River Drava, one of the tributaries of the Danube, until you reach Velden. Continuing into the Keutschach Valley, you will have the opportunity to take a dip in a number of lakes that include Lake Hafnersee, Lake Keutschacher See, Lake Baßgeigensee and Lake Rauschelsee. After, you will cycle along the Lend Canal to Klagenfurt, the capital of the Carinthia region.
On day 3 you can take some time to explore Klagenfurt before cycling to the historic Ebenthal and Grafenstein castles. After, you will continue cycling to the Völkermarkter Stausee (reservoir) and then onto the warmest lake in Carinthia, Lake Klopeiner See.
Today you will cross the River Drava for the last time, cycling through a slightly undulating landscape towards Maria Saal. You will also pass the Duke's chair and Hochosterwitz castle on your way to your accommodation for the night in St. Veit.
The last day of cycling on your tour will see you explore the historic city of St. Veit, with its city walls, medieval square, gorgeous houses, the castle of the duke, and plenty of monuments. After, you will cycle along the river Glan to Glanegg (castle ruin) and Feldkirchen, where you will be surrounded by romantic castles, ruins, and hills. You then cycle along the Glan bicycle path back to Villach.
After breakfast in your hotel, you wil;l pack your things for an individual departure form the beautiful Carinthia region of Austria.

How hard is the Carinthian Lakes Bike Tour?
We rate this tour as a 3 / 5. Cyclists will need to be able to cover between 40 and 70 kilometres per day, and there is one longer ascent throughout the tour.

How do I get to Villach to start this tour?
Fly into either the Klagenfurt (KLU), Salzburg (SZG), or Ljubljana (LJU) airports, then take the train to Villach.
Is the Carinthian Lakes Bike Tour in English?
Yes, the travel documents and resources for this trip are in English.
Where does the Carinthian Lakes Bike Tour end?
The Carinthian Lakes Cycling Tour in 6-Days ends where it began in the Austrian town of Villach. The closest international airports for your departure are Klagenfurt (KLU), Salzburg (SZG), or Ljubljana (LJU), all of which are reachable by train.
Can I rent a bike?
Yes, you can rent a bike during the booking process. Rental bikes come in 7-gear and 21/24-gear varieties. You can also rent an e-bike.
Can I bring my own bike?
Yes. If you bring your own bike, it should be a road bike suitable for the demands of the tour.
